What does an event manager intern do?

An Event Manager Intern helps plan, organize, and execute various events by assisting with tasks like coordinating logistics, communicating with vendors, and supporting onsite event operations. They often work closely with senior event managers to learn the ins and outs of event planning, from budgeting and scheduling to marketing and guest management. This internship provides hands-on experience in the fast-paced event industry and is a valuable stepping stone for a career in event management.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an event manager intern, and why are they important?

To thrive as an Event Manager Intern, you need strong organizational skills, attention to detail, and a basic understanding of event planning principles, often supported by coursework or experience in hospitality, marketing, or communications. Familiarity with project management software, event registration platforms, and tools like Microsoft Office or Google Workspace is typically valuable. Outstanding interpersonal skills, flexibility, and problem-solving abilities help you collaborate with vendors and teams while adapting to last-minute changes. These skills are crucial for ensuring events run smoothly, meeting client expectations, and building a foundation for a successful career in event management.

What are some common challenges faced by event manager interns and how can they be overcome?

Event Manager Interns often face challenges such as coordinating multiple tasks under tight deadlines, managing last-minute changes, and ensuring smooth communication among team members and vendors. To overcome these obstacles, it's helpful to stay organized with detailed checklists, maintain clear and proactive communication, and remain adaptable when issues arise. Seeking guidance from experienced colleagues and being open to feedback can also help interns quickly develop effective problem-solving skills in a fast-paced environment.

What is the difference between Event Manager Intern vs Event Coordinator?

AspectEvent Manager InternEvent Coordinator
Required CredentialsTypically pursuing or recent graduate in hospitality, marketing, or related fieldHigh school diploma or equivalent; some experience preferred
Work EnvironmentInternship setting, assisting with event planning and logisticsFull-time or part-time role managing event details and vendor coordination
Employer & Industry UsageUsed in hospitality, event planning companies, and corporate eventsCommon in event planning firms, corporate events, and nonprofits

While both roles involve event planning, an Event Manager Intern is typically a learning position assisting with event setup and logistics, whereas an Event Coordinator manages the entire event process, coordinating vendors and overseeing execution.

Indiana Sports Corp provides internship opportunities that immerse students in a professional working environment while introducing them to the not-for-profit industry. Internships are available based on business needs and can include event and volunteer operations; communications; marketing; graphic design; community engagement; sports tourism; business development; and finance. ISC's fast paced and entrepreneurial working environment offers each intern a rich experience within his/her chosen area; however, interns are exposed to all functional areas of the company to reinforce the important role collaboration plays in a successful company.
Position Overview
The Event Operations Intern will play a key role in supporting the planning and execution of Indiana Sports Corp's premier spring sporting events. During the semester, interns will gain hands-on experience working alongside the Event Operations team to deliver three major championship events:
  • USATF Indoor Track & Field National Championships (February 19-21, 2027)
  • 2027 NCAA Division II Men's & Women's Swimming & Diving Championships (March 9-13, 2027)
  • 2027 Big Ten Men's Basketball Tournament (March 10-14, 2027)

In addition to supporting these championship events, interns will assist with the early planning and operational preparation for the 2028 NCAA Women's Final Four, one of the nation's premier sporting events. Interns will also support communications, planning, and participant outreach for 2027 Corporate Challenge, helping prepare for one of Indiana Sports Corp's signature community events.
This internship provides a unique opportunity to contribute to multiple national championship events while gaining experience in long-term event planning, logistics, participant services, volunteer management, venue operations, and event execution. Interns will work closely with Indiana Sports Corp staff, venue partners, volunteers, sponsors, and national governing bodies to help deliver world-class sporting events in Indianapolis.
